编程中的被调用函数是什么
-
被调用函数是指在程序中被其他函数调用执行的函数。在编程中,函数是一段封装了特定功能的代码块,可以重复使用,提高代码的可维护性和可读性。
被调用函数通常包含了一系列的指令,用于实现特定的功能。当其他函数需要执行这些功能时,可以直接调用被调用函数,而不需要重复编写相同的代码。
被调用函数的特点包括:
-
可重复使用:被调用函数可以在程序的不同地方多次调用,实现相同的功能,避免了代码的重复编写。
-
模块化:被调用函数可以将程序的功能划分为多个模块,每个模块负责特定的功能,提高了代码的可维护性和可读性。
-
参数传递:被调用函数可以接收参数,通过参数的传递,可以实现不同的功能。参数可以是输入的数据,也可以是其他函数的返回值。
-
返回值:被调用函数可以返回一个值给调用它的函数。返回值可以是执行结果、状态信息或其他需要传递的数据。
在编程中,调用被调用函数可以通过函数名和参数列表来实现。调用函数时,程序会跳转到被调用函数的代码段执行,执行完毕后返回到调用它的函数继续执行。
总之,被调用函数是编程中一种重要的机制,通过封装和模块化的方式,可以提高代码的可重用性和可维护性,使程序更加清晰和高效。
1年前 -
-
在编程中,被调用函数是指在程序执行过程中被其他函数调用的函数。被调用函数通常用于封装一段特定的功能代码,以便在需要时可以通过调用该函数来执行这段代码。被调用函数可以在同一个源文件中定义,也可以在不同的源文件中定义。
以下是关于被调用函数的五个重要点:
-
函数定义:被调用函数需要先进行函数的定义,以明确函数的名称、参数列表和返回值类型。函数定义通常包括函数的返回类型、函数名、参数列表和函数体。
-
函数调用:在程序的其他位置,可以通过函数名和参数列表来调用被定义的函数。函数调用可以通过函数名后跟一对圆括号的方式来实现。
-
参数传递:被调用函数可以接受参数,通过参数传递来向函数传递数据。参数可以是基本数据类型、引用类型或指针类型。在函数调用时,将实际参数的值传递给函数的形式参数。
-
返回值:被调用函数可以返回一个值给调用函数。在函数定义中,可以通过return语句来返回一个值。返回值可以是基本数据类型、引用类型、指针类型或自定义类型。
-
函数的作用域:被调用函数拥有自己的作用域,即函数体内部声明的变量只在函数体内部可见。这意味着在函数体外部无法访问函数内部的变量,除非使用全局变量或通过参数传递。
被调用函数的存在使得程序的逻辑更加清晰和模块化,可以将复杂的问题分解为多个小的函数来解决。被调用函数的使用也提高了代码的重用性,可以在不同的地方多次调用同一个函数,避免了重复编写相同的代码。
1年前 -
-
在编程中,被调用函数是指在程序中被其他函数调用执行的函数。被调用函数通常包含一些具体的功能实现,而调用函数则可以利用被调用函数提供的功能来完成特定的任务。
被调用函数的概念是面向过程编程和面向对象编程中的基本概念之一。在面向过程编程中,程序是由一系列的函数组成,其中某些函数可以被其他函数调用以实现某个功能。在面向对象编程中,被调用函数通常是类中的成员函数,可以通过创建对象来调用。
被调用函数的使用可以提高代码的复用性和可读性,将复杂的任务分解成多个小的功能模块,使得代码更加模块化和可维护。
被调用函数的定义通常包括函数名、参数列表和函数体。函数名用于标识函数的唯一性,参数列表用于接收调用函数传递的参数,函数体则包含具体的功能实现。在函数体中,可以使用各种语句和表达式来实现特定的功能。
被调用函数的使用通常需要通过调用函数来调用。调用函数可以是其他的函数、方法或者程序的入口点。调用函数在调用被调用函数时,通过指定函数名和传递参数的方式来触发被调用函数的执行。
被调用函数的执行可以包括以下几个步骤:
- 调用函数通过指定被调用函数的函数名和传递参数的方式来触发被调用函数的执行。
- 被调用函数接收调用函数传递的参数,并在函数体中执行具体的功能。
- 被调用函数执行完毕后,可以返回一个结果给调用函数。返回结果可以是一个具体的值,也可以是一个对象或者一个数据结构。
- 调用函数可以使用被调用函数返回的结果来完成特定的任务。
在编程中,被调用函数的使用可以大大简化代码的编写和维护。通过将复杂的任务分解成多个小的功能模块,可以提高代码的可读性和可维护性。同时,被调用函数的使用也可以提高代码的复用性,避免重复编写相同的代码,提高开发效率。
1年前